QFD originated within the late Sixties and early Seventies in Japan, when the Mitsubishi Corporation developed it for outlining shipbuilding requirements on the Kobe Shipyards. Building ships involves huge expenses and a small variety of products. For these reasons, Mitsubishi recognized the importance of determining in great detail precisely what their ship-buying prospects wanted earlier than starting the design process. Quality Function Deployment is a systematic method to design based mostly on a close consciousness of customer needs, coupled with the combination of company useful teams. It consists in translating buyer wishes (for instance, the convenience of writing for a pen) into design traits (pen ink viscosity, pressure on ball-point) for every stage of the product improvement.

The purpose of the product planning matrix is to translate customer requirements into essential design options. Individual customer needs are ranked for significance, and the cumulative effect on each of the design options is obtained. A product deployment matrix is made for every of the product features, all the means in which all the means down to the subsystem and element degree. The product deployment matrix depicts the extent to which the connection between component and product traits is critical and inexpensive.

The QFD methodology is supposed to supplement an organization’s current design course of. It’s a technique to assist analyze relationships between customer wishes, product design, and technical necessities. When carried out correctly, it reveals the most effective features to build to improve customer satisfaction. The buyer requirements are simply fed into the rows and the design necessities fed into the columns. The relationships are recorded within the relationship L-matrix and the interactions recorded in the Roof-matrix.

Once the matrices are accomplished, Six Sigma Black Belt practitioners can use the data to design their process or product based on crucial goal values and buyer requirements.
